━━━ Artist: › Nick Warren You can tell when Nick Warren is on the decks. The music emanating from the DJ booth is that perfect club mix of driving percussion and soaring musicality, bursting out of the speakers, soaking everyone in melody, drenching them in sound. To this day, Warren remains at the forefront of club culture: he packs clubs and arenas worldwide from London to Buenos Aires to Burning Man, transfixing dancefloors with his distinctively forward blend of credible progressive sounds, deeper tunes, atmospheric layers and any other grooves Warren deems appropriate for his turntable. Nick Warren became one of the first so-called “superstar DJs“ in the mid-to-late ’90s, holding down a high-profile residency at Cream in England, touring around the world, and appearing on several DJ mix albums before they became commonplace. Though he spun an eclectic array of dance styles in the late ’80s and early ’90s, he eventually championed the late-’90s trance sound of labels like Hooj Choons and joined the ranks of other superstar DJs like Paul Oakenfold, Sasha, and Tall Paul. Warren moved to Bristol in the 1980s after having just turned 20. By the early ’90s, he was one of the city’s top DJs, spinning upstairs at Vision, one of the city’s first super-clubs. At the time, Warren spun everything from dub and hip-hop to house, which became his preferred style. When fellow Bristol artists Massive Attack left to tour America in the wake of their early success, they invited Warren to accompany them on tour as their official DJ, a testament to his turntable skills as well as his reputation at the time. Eventually, Warren began a massively successful stint as the resident DJ at Cream in Liverpool. The years that followed saw Nick Warren enjoy a whirlwind of success. Through a combination of providing acclaimed mixes for Mixmag, DMC, and the hugely successful Global Underground series, and releasing a string of club-smashing solo singles, Warren found himself catapulted into the electronic and house big leagues; and, by continuing to release acclaimed albums, singles, and remixes with his Way Out West partner-in-crime, Jody Wisternoff, and remixing tracks for the likes of Lana Del Rey, he firmly established himself as a truly multi-faceted producer of top-quality dance music. Having already graced the decks at every self-respecting super-club on the planet and made his name as a superstar DJ, the late Noughties saw Warren turn his hand to the business side of the music industry. The Soundgarden @ Madero Boardwalk: Regresa la aclamada fiesta PM Open Air en su décimo aniversario, esta vez en una nueva locación en Puerto Madero frente al río: Madero Boardwalk, lugar que en tan solo dos meses supo recibir a grandes DJs y artistas tales como Michael Bibi, Guy Gerber y Kygo, entre otros. Nick Warren se presentó como headliner en esta edición del festival el día sábado 4 de febrero desde las 17:00hs, trayendo consigo toda la magia y el color de su marca: ’The Soundgarden’. Polifacética y ecléctica, la firma del reconocido DJ y productor funciona como el hogar ideal para algunas de las obras musicales de mayor reputación del mercado. A través de sus distintos compilados, programas de radio y el propio sello discográfico, ‘The Soundgarden’ le otorga a su siempre creciente repertorio de artistas la posibilidad de brillar en eventos del más alto nivel de producción en todo el mundo. Desde su apertura en 2012, el ciclo contó con la presencia de los artistas más prestigiosos de la escena como lo son John Digweed, Marco Carola, Nina Kraviz, Richie Hawtin, Dixon y Paul Kalkbrenner, entre muchísimos otros. El festival pasó por los venues más importantes de Buenos Aires como así también llegó a desembarcar internacionalmente en Punta del Este, Uruguay.
